democrats: socially more liberal except on certain issues where general society is concerned ie gun ownership. fiscally more authoritarian (tax collection, income distribution). not too big on army or warfare spending.

republicans: socially more authoritarian except where things are concerned that deal with freedom from government rule (ie gun ownership). fiscally more liberal. people should be allowed to keep their wealth. poor people are poor because they deserve it. welfare isn't necessary. aggressive foreign policy. big on defense spending.
